How Common Is The Last Name Mališić? popularity and diffusion

The last name Mališić is the 526,921st most widespread last name on earth. It is borne by approximately 1 in 11,849,668 people. This last name is mostly found in Europe, where 100 percent of Mališić live; 100 percent live in Southeastern Europe and 96 percent live in South Slavic Europe.

The last name is most commonly used in Montenegro, where it is held by 325 people, or 1 in 1,968. In Montenegro it is most prevalent in: Berane Municipality, where 50 percent are found, Podgorica Capital City, where 33 percent are found and Danilovgrad Municipality, where 5 percent are found. Not including Montenegro this surname exists in 5 countries. It is also found in Serbia, where 34 percent are found and Bosnia and Herzegovina, where 8 percent are found.
